‘Go2Tender’ is designed to be a practical workshop, aimed specifically at small business owners/sole traders that have never completed a tender before. It aims to demystify the procedures around pitching for, and ultimately winning some of the ‘below threshold’ (i.e. below €25k) work that Local Authorities and other Government Bodies/Agencies contract out. The workshop is also suitable for new start-ups that are looking into public procurement as a possible future option, and for those looking to pick up some of the very small contracts (e.g. work to the value of a few hundred euro from a County Council etc).
